Big tip. Get rid of explorer socks or any other synthetics & wear socks with as high % of cotton as you can find.
Can get 95% cotton padded sport socks, I'm in Blunnies on concrete every day & recommend them

Try putting 1/4 of a teaspoon of bicarb soda in your boots bicarb kills the oder and the powder helps keep your feet drier.
